Property Details for 333 David Low Way, Peregian Beach

333 David Low Way, Peregian Beach is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2009. The property has a land size of 809m2 and floor size of 263m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in February 2019.

About Peregian Beach 4573

The size of Peregian Beach is approximately 17.2 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 81.9% of total area. The population of Peregian Beach in 2016 was 3791 people. By 2021 the population was 4972 showing a population growth of 31.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Peregian Beach is 50-59 years. Households in Peregian Beach are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Peregian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.90% of the homes in Peregian Beach were owner-occupied compared with 66.50% in 2016.

Peregian Beach has 2,939 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Peregian Beach have seen a 76.46%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 86.91%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Peregian Beach is $1,904,913 while the median value for Units is $1,228,647.
  • Houses have a median rent of $900 while Units have a median rent of $750.
